Mastering the Slopes: A Player’s Guide to Surviving in Snow Rider

Winter-themed games have a unique way of blending a cozy atmosphere with high-speed adrenaline. If you are looking for a game that tests your reflexes and keeps you coming back for just one more attempt, Snow Rider is an excellent choice. At first glance, it looks like a simple, relaxing winter pastime. However, once you hit the slopes, it quickly transforms into a fast-paced challenge where a single miscalculation can end your journey in an instant.

Gameplay: The Thrill of the Descent

The core mechanics of Snow rider are incredibly straightforward, which is exactly what makes it so addictive. You are placed in control of a sled that is sliding endlessly down a steep, snow-covered mountain. Your primary objective is pure survival. As you descend further down the hill, your speed naturally increases, and the environment becomes significantly more dangerous.

You will constantly face a barrage of environmental hazards. Thick clusters of pine trees, massive boulders, sharp and sudden turns, narrow wooden bridges, and wide gaps in the path appear without warning. There are no complicated control schemes or long tutorials to memorize here; instead, all your mental energy must go into steering left, steering right, and timing your jumps perfectly to avoid a high-speed wipeout.

Tips for Extending Your Run

Getting a high score and surviving for longer stretches requires more than just frantic tapping. Here are a few reliable strategies to help you navigate the treacherous terrain safely:

Look Ahead, Not Down: The most common mistake beginners make is staring directly at the front of their sled. Instead, train your eyes to focus further down the road. By anticipating upcoming trees and rocks early, you give yourself the crucial time needed to adjust your path smoothly rather than panicking at the last second.

Steer Smoothly and Stay Centered: Sudden, sharp movements are incredibly dangerous at high speeds. When weaving through obstacles, make small, controlled adjustments. Additionally, try to keep your sled near the center of the track whenever possible. Riding too close to the edges severely limits your escape routes if a rock suddenly appears on the side.

Manage Your Speed: Going fast is thrilling and helps build your score, but it severely reduces your reaction time. Avoid the temptation to accelerate constantly. Ease off when entering dense forest areas or approaching tricky sections, and save your bursts of speed for wide, open sections of the mountain.

Master the Jump Timing: Broken paths and gaps will end your run instantly if mistimed. Wait until you are relatively close to the edge before jumping to ensure you have the momentum to clear the distance safely.

Conclusion

Ultimately, mastering Snow rider comes down to patience, keen observation, and building muscle memory. The game utilizes repeating obstacle patterns, so the more you play, the more natural your evasive maneuvers will feel. Do not let early crashes frustrate you; every mistake is just a chance to learn the game’s timing a little better. Focus on staying relaxed, prioritizing your survival over reckless speed, and enjoying the thrill of the ride. With a little practice, dodging those snowy hazards will become second nature.
